Frequently Asked Questions about NOMA

How much are Studio apartments in NOMA?

There are currently 1,999 Studio Apartments in NOMA with rent ranges from $830 to $8,768 with an average price of $3,109.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om NOMA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in NOMA ranges from $1,500 to $9,694 with an average monthly rent of $3,993.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in NOMA c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in NOMA range from $2,600 to $12,921.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$5,171.

How expensive are NOMA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 406 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in NOMA on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$5,700 to $16,762 - averaging $8,355 for the location.
